1. What is the use of a flash chamber in VCR system?
a) To increase pressure
b) To decrease pressure
c) To separate vapour and liquid refrigerant
d) To evaporate refrigerant partially
Answer: c
Clarification: Flash chamber is used to separate vapour and liquid refrigerant. It is an insulated container and separates both forms by using the centrifugal effect.

3. What is the ratio of the mass of refrigerant supplied to evaporator and mass of refrigerant circulating through condenser i.e., m1 / m2?
a) h1 – h2 / h1 – h4
b) h1 – h4 / h1 – hf4’
c) h2 – h1 / h4 – h1
d) h1 – hf4’ / h1 – h4
Answer: b
Clarification: As flash chamber is an insulated cylinder. Heat transfer between flash chamber and surroundings is zero. So, by considering thermal equilibrium of flash chamber,
Heat taken by the flash chamber = Heat given out by the flash chamber
m2 h4 = m1 hf4’ + (m2 – m1) h1
m2 (h1 – h4) = m1 (h1 – hf4’)
m1 / m2 = [h1 – h4 / h1 – hf4’].
4. What is the use of accumulator or pre-cooler in VCR system?
a) To supply dry saturated vapour and pure liquid refrigerant to the respective equipment
b) To decrease pressure
c) To increase pressure
d) To condense refrigerant partially
Answer: a
Clarification: Accumulator or pre-cooler does almost the same work as a flash chamber. It receives the discharge of a mixture of liquid and vapour refrigerant from expansion valve and supplies liquid refrigerant only to the evaporator. This discharge again sent to the accumulator, and only dry saturated vapour refrigerant is further sent to the compressor.
5. What is the use of a liquid pump in the VCR system containing accumulator?
a) To maintain the circulation of the refrigerant
b) To provide liquid refrigerant
c) To expand the liquid refrigerant
d) To pre-evaporate the liquid refrigerant
Answer: a
Clarification: Accumulator separates the mixture of refrigerants, and provides dry saturated vapour to the compressor and pure liquid refrigerant to the evaporator. So, to maintain the circulation of the liquid refrigerant in the evaporator, a liquid pump is used.
6. What is the ratio of the mass of refrigerant supplied to evaporator and mass of refrigerant circulating through condenser i.e., m1 / m2?
a) h1 − h2 / h1 − h4
b) h1 − h4 / h1’ − hf4’
c) h2 − h1 / h4 − h1
d) h1’ − hf4’ / h1 − h4
Answer: b
Clarification: As accumulator is an insulated vessel. Heat transfer between flash chamber and surroundings is zero. So, by considering thermal equilibrium of flash chamber,
Heat taken by the accumulator = Heat given out by the accumulator
m2 h4 + m1 h1’ = m2 h1 + m1 hf4’
m1 (h1’ − hf4’) = m2 (h1 − h4)
m1 / m2 = [h1 − h4 / h1’ − hf4’].
